Visibility enhancements for delivery vehicle
A vehicle includes a chassis defining a longitudinal axis, a cab coupled to the chassis, a cargo body coupled to the chassis and positioned rearward of the cab, and a driver seat disposed within the cab. The cab has a first door with a first window and a second door with a second window. When the driver seat is in a position that accommodates an operator being in the 95.sup.th male height percentile, the operator within the driver seat can see out of (i) the first window at a first angle relative to a forward looking direction that is parallel with the longitudinal axis and (ii) the second window at a second angle relative to the forward looking direction. Each of the first angle and the second angle is at least 95 degrees.

Vehicle exhaust pipe support assembly
A support assembly for supporting an upright engine exhaust pipe on an exterior wall of a truck cab at a location below an outlet of the exhaust pipe. The support assembly allows limited cab motion relative to the exhaust pipe.

Roof structure and cab
A roof structure for an agricultural vehicle includes an upper roof assembly and a lower roof assembly connectable to the upper roof assembly. The lower roof assembly or the upper roof assembly includes a ventilation opening for guiding air-conditioned air and a circulation opening for supplying recirculated air. An air-guiding element is arranged between the lower and upper roof assembly. The air-guiding element is further disposed at the circulation opening and the ventilation opening such that a region sealed in relation to an external environment is formed.
Cab for work machine, work machine, and automatic opening/closing device
A cab for a work machine includes a cab body that is formed with a doorway, a door that is rotatably supported on the cab body so as to open and close the doorway, an actuator that generates a driving force to open and close the door, a rod that is attached to the door and rotatable relative to the door, and a sensor that is attached to the door separately from the rod. The sensor detects the motion of the rod relative to the door by detecting the motion of the rod relative to the sensor.

GRIPPING SYSTEM FOR AN INDUSTRIAL VEHICLE
A gripping system for helping a user climbing over a substantially vertical surface of an industrial vehicle, the gripping system comprising a grip member configured for being installed in a recessed area of a bodywork element, a closure member movable between a first position in which the closure member closes the recessed area, and a second position in which the recessed area is opened so that the grip member can be grasped, in which the closure member is configured for moving from the first position to the second position under a pushing action of the user.
Self-propelled ground milling machine
A self-propelled ground milling machine, in particular a road milling machine, a stabilizer or a recycler, comprising a machine frame borne by traveling devices, a ground milling device mounted on the machine frame having a milling drum box and a milling drum which can be rotated within the milling drum box about a rotation axis running transverse to a main working direction of the ground milling machine, and an operator platform from which the ground milling machine is operated by an operator, having an operator platform floor on which the operator can stand while operating the ground milling machine, having a main floor plate. What is now essential according to the invention is that, in addition to the main floor plate, a side floor plate is provided which can be pivoted about a vertical axis or can be adjusted along a horizontal adjustment axis, and by means of which the standing area of the operator platform can be varied.
